Recently, the ACT Government just announced that they are adding one more stream into their Skilled Migration program, which is the Small Business Owner (SBO) pathway. Accordingly, as of July 2021, there are 3 states in Australia that have in place a migration stream for small business owner, namely Queensland, Tasmania, and ACT. If you meet the requirements of the Small Business Owner stream in ACT, you might be invited to apply for ACT 491 or 190 nomination. The cut-off selection will depend on demand. Did you know: If you are applying for 190/491 ACT nomination under SBO stream, your nominated occupation does not need to be on the ACT Critical Skills List. To be eligible for the Small Business Owner Stream in ACT, applicants must be able to claim points in the Small Business Owner category in the ACT matrix.
